Layer 3 Configuration File

The Configuration File feature allows the user to read the routing configuration parameters and
save them to a file on the station. The routing configuration commands in the file are in CLI
format. The user can edit the file (if required) and re-configure the router module by uploading
the configuration file.
Although the file can be edited, it is recommended to keep changes to the file to a minimum.
The recommended configuration method is using C360 Device Manager and/or the CLI.
Changes to the configuration file should be limited to those required to customize a
configuration file from one router to suit another.
Note:
To upload or download Layer 3 configuration files, you must be in a router mode.
